Fender launched a legal war most experts say it can't win — built on a default judgment, contradicting a ruling it already lost, and torching decades of goodwill. So why do it? The answer isn't in a courtroom. It's in who actually owns Fender. Follow the money and a different picture appears: Servco Pacific, the company that controls Fender, also bought Reverb — the largest marketplace in the world for buying and selling guitars, and the very place Fender's rivals are traded. One company. The manufacturer and the marketplace. The team and the stadium. This is the theory almost nobody is talking about — that the lawsuit was never meant to win in court, but to work somewhere else entirely.
